WRD 19J is a 1971 Rover 2000 Sc in Green with a 1,978cc petrol engine. This vehicle has been through 25 MOT tests with a personal pass rate of 76%.
Across all 1971 Rover 2000 Sc models, the average MOT pass rate is 77.8% with a typical mileage of 48,452 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Rover 2000 Sc fails its MOT is parking brake: efficiency below requirements, accounting for 82 recorded failures. If you're considering buying WRD 19J, it's worth having these areas checked by a mechanic before committing.
The Rover 2000 Sc typically stays on UK roads for around 59 years. At 55 years old, this Rover 2000 Sc is approaching the upper end of the typical lifespan for this model.
